Vaccination coverage against diphtheria, tetanus, and pertussis vs. GDP per capita in Bosnia and Herzegovina
Bosnia and Herzegovina: Vaccination coverage against diphtheria, tetanus, and pertussis vs. GDP per capita was 79.0% in 2024. ▲ Rising
Vaccination coverage against diphtheria, tetanus, and pertussis vs. GDP per capita in Bosnia and Herzegovina, 1992–2024
Source: WHO & UNICEF (2025); UN, World Population Prospects (2024) – processed by Our World in Data. Measured in %.
Analysis
The most recent figure for vaccination coverage against diphtheria, tetanus, and pertussis vs. gdp per capita in Bosnia and Herzegovina is 79.0%, measured in 2024.
That represents a change of up 8.2% on the previous year and down 8.1% over ten years.
Over the whole period, vaccination coverage against diphtheria, tetanus, and pertussis vs. gdp per capita in Bosnia and Herzegovina peaked at 95.0% in 2007 and was at its lowest, 38.0%, in 1993.
That places Bosnia and Herzegovina 148th out of 194 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the bottom qu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 33 years of available data.

About this data
Share of one-year-olds who have had three doses of the combined diphtheria, tetanus and pertussis vaccine in a given year.
